Overview of the Glass Repair Market
The glass repair market can be classified based on the kinds of services offered. Here are some of the primary locations:
| Service Type | Description |
|---|---|
| Automotive Glass Repair | Repair or replacement of windshields, side mirrors, and rear windows on cars. |
| Residential Glass Repair | Repair or replacement of windows, shower doors, and mirrors in homes. |
| Commercial Glass Repair | Providers for shops, office complex, and public spaces. |
| Specialized Glass Repair | Includes custom glass setups, such as artistic glassworks or bespoke styles. |

Solutions Offered
A competitive glass repair company need to provide a comprehensive variety of services to cater to its clients. Below is a list of necessary services to include:
- Chip and Crack Repair: This service brings back the stability of windshields with small blemishes and is frequently cheaper and faster than replacement.
- Full Windshield Replacement: When damage is beyond repair, a complete replacement ensures the car is roadworthy and safe.
- Home Window Repair: Repairing broken or foggy windows enhances energy effectiveness and visual appeals in houses.
- Storefront Glass Replacement: Quick reaction services to decrease company downtime for commercial customers with broken storefronts.
- Custom Glass Solutions: Offering bespoke glass styles, such as shower enclosures or decorative glass, can set a company apart from competitors.

Frequently Asked Questions About Glass Repair Services
1. How do I know if my windshield can be fixed or requires replacement?
Typically, if the damage is smaller than a quarter and situated away from the motorist's line of sight, repair is possible. Consulting a qualified technician is important.
2. The length of time does a glass repair take?
Most minor repairs can be finished within 30 to 60 minutes, while complete replacements may take a couple of hours, depending on the company's work.
3. Will my insurance coverage cover the glass repair?
Many insurance coverage policies consist of coverage for glass damage. Inspect your particular policy or call your insurance coverage agent for more details.
4. How can I select a reliable glass repair service?
Try to find customer reviews, request referrals, look for correct licensing and accreditations, and ask about guarantees on repairs.
